Biological Basis of the K-A Current Model Code

The code provided models a specific ionic current, known as the K-A current (or A-type potassium current), in mitral cells as described by Wang et al. (1996) and implemented by M. Migliore in 2002. Below are the key biological aspects represented in the code:
